Acquiring the free, entry-level edition of Microsoft’s database management system, specifically its 2019 iteration, involves obtaining the installation files. This process typically begins by visiting the Microsoft website and navigating to the SQL Server downloads section. The user then selects the “Express” edition and initiates the retrieval of the necessary software components.
This version provides a valuable resource for developers, students, and small businesses requiring a robust data management solution without incurring licensing costs. It enables the development and deployment of data-driven applications. Historically, its availability has lowered the barrier to entry for learning and implementing database technologies, contributing to the expansion of the SQL Server ecosystem.
